Quote:

Vic Firth MT-1's... Can't stand mallets in general, but aluminum mallets just don't work for me.




MT1's were Sta-Pac wooden mallets (as shown HERE). The MT-1A is aluminum.

My personal anti-favorites:

Snare: Pro-Mark DC10 Rob Carson
Nothing against Pro-Mark's sticks in general, but these logs are simply a throwback (more like "throw away") from a different era.

Tenor: Pro-Mark ATA-1 Tenor Mallets.
I might've given Pro-Mark a mulligan for the snare sticks, but there's no excuse for this one. These mallets are so end-heavy, it feels like you're playing with hammers.
